#b91553 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b91553 is composed of 72.5% red, 8.2%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.6% magenta, 55.1%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 337.3 degrees, a saturation of 79.6% and a lightness of 40.4%. #b91553 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2aa6 with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

Shades and Tints of #b91553

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090104 is the darkest color, while #fef6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b91553

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6466 is the less saturated color, while #c9054f is the most saturated one.
